It's Arizona. Don't be fooled by 2022. The Republican candidates could not have been worse suited to win Arizona.

A critical if small voting bloc has solidified toward Ds here, though. They are McCain people who have been all but cast aside by the Republican Party and have voted D in 2018, 2020, 2022. It’s not like 2022 is a one-off phenomenon to be “fooled by.” In fact, it’s instructive that these folks went from voting D for an office or two to voting for them for almost every office…

Barring something exceptional, I don’t know what would bring them back into the fold. Like sure they voted for Kimberly Yee, but they’re not voting for Donald Trump or Ron de Santis doing Trump cosplay.
Republicans don't neccesarily need all their votes back. Trump only lost the state by around 10k votes. I don't think he could win any of them back, but DeSantis certainly could win enough for a win. Still though, enough of those people have migrated to Dem side that days of R+8 or 9 AZ as we saw in 2008 and 2012 is gone. I don't think Trump can win Arizona again but I imagine it shouldn't be too difficult for someone like DeSantis to win it by about 2 points.

As for the main question though, I think Georgia is more likely to go R since both Trump and DeSantis could win it, while only DeSantis can win Arizona.
